Ok i was able to inspect inside my bell housing and was disappointed in what i saw. Alot worse then i thought.
Ok for starters i got the ACT clutch kit. It has gone through several very low 60ft drag times and some autocross action. It used to chatter alot and made alot of release bearing rattle. Ok now for the damage. 3/4 of the diaphragm broke off. Some of the pieces wedged between the pressure plate housing and the bell housing case. Thats what stalled the motor. They must of came loose and fell to the bottom of the case because it restarted fine and i was able to get it back into my garage. It destroyed my release bearing and my release fork. The friction disc is also tore up. I wont know if the transmission is damaged and the flywheel till i remove the transmission on sat. Sad day for the beast.
